Brick Man Involved In Head-On Crash Dies From Injuries

  WALL TOWNSHIP — The victim of a head-on car crash on Route 35 last week died as a result of injuries he sustained from that accident.

  Paul Yuro, 82, Brick was one of the drivers involved in a June 27 crash on Route 35 after his Toyota Camry collided with a BMW driven by a 26-year-old Wall Township man, on Route 35 between the Manasquan Traffic Circle and Lakewood Road.

  According to Wall Township police, the crash occurred around 10 a.m. on June 27, when the Wall driver collided with Yuro’s car which was traveling northbound.

  South Wall Fire Company members extricated Yuro from his car. Yuro was transported to Jersey Shore University Medical Center in Neptune by Wall Township Police EMS before he died from his injuries.

  Traffic had to be shut down for more than three hours and the cause of the accident remains under investigation. No charges have been filed according to police.

  Among the agencies who responded to the scene of the accident were the Wall Township Police Department, Monmouth County Prosecutor’s Office and Monmouth County Serious Collision Analysis Response Team investigated the collision.
